Saturday Nov 7, 2009 #

orienteering 1:41:00 [4] 10.0 km (10:06 / km) +650m 7:37 / km

BAOCs Pacheco Pass a-meet.
Wide open grassy hillside terrain, almost no vegetation at all. I did both days in running shorts without any problems. Tons of hills though, I'm not sure which was worse, the climbing or the sidehilling. We certainly got plenty of both though.

Sunday Nov 1, 2009 #

roller ski 2:07:00 [3] 36.0 km (3:32 / km)
shoes: v2 aeros #2

Went out to Boca Reservoir, which is supposedly one of the good spots around here for long rollerskis. Started at the dam at the SE corner, and went north towards Stampede for about 5.5 miles, just short of the next dam. They're doing a controlled burn (pic from yesterday) up there, so it started getting thick too much further up.

Pretty good road, flatish, with a couple short shallow hills, then the long one towards the end. No shoulders at all, but then again not really any traffic and long sightlines so I never had any problems with cars.

Did two laps before I got totally smoked out. I think this is the longest rollerski workout I've ever done, but possibly the fewest cars I've ever seen during one.
